How To Choose The Best 16 Port Gigabit Ethernet Switch
Sixteen ports sounds like a lot until you count what is already plugged in: a router uplink, two TVs, three consoles, a printer, a NAS, and a couple of work desks. That is twelve before anyone visits. Here is what actually separates a switch you forget about from one you fight with.
Unmanaged, smart managed, or somewhere in between
An unmanaged switch is the simplest thing in networking: you plug in power, plug in cables, and it moves traffic. Nothing to log into, nothing to break. A smart managed switch adds a web interface where you can set up VLANs (separate networks for guests or cameras on the same box) and link aggregation (bundling two cables for more speed or backup). If you just want more sockets, unmanaged is enough. If you want to separate your cameras from your kids’ gaming traffic, pay the small step up.
Fanless versus fans, and where the heat goes
No fan means no whirring noise and one less part to die. Fanless gigabit switches run warm to the touch, which is normal, but they rely on open air around the metal case. Do not stack one directly on top of a receiver or jam it against a cabinet wall. A metal housing pulls heat away from the chips better than an ABS plastic shell, and it also shields the ports.
Power over Ethernet: only if you need it
PoE (Power over Ethernet) sends both data and electrical power down one cable, so a security camera or ceiling access point needs no separate wall plug. That convenience costs money, so skip it unless you have gear that actually needs it. The 16-port PoE+ pick here carries a shared 183W budget with up to 30W per port, and it is the only model on this list that supplies power to devices.
Mounting: desk, wall, or rack
Most 16-port switches sit on a shelf or hang on two screws. If you own a rack, check the box: some include rack ears and some do not. Do not assume a switch fits a rack just because it looks rack-shaped.

Understanding the Specs
The spec sheet throws around numbers that sound similar but mean very different things. Here is what actually affects your setup, in plain terms.
Gigabit ports and data transfer rate
Gigabit means each port moves data at up to 1000 Mbps, which is plenty for streaming 4K, moving big files, and running a work-from-home setup at the same time. Auto-negotiation is why you do not have to configure speed yourself: the port detects whether the connected device is fast or slow and matches it. Note that a switch’s stated data rate can reflect the combined capacity of its ports, not just the individual port speed — practical throughput per port still tops out at 1 Gbps.
Switching capacity and jumbo frames
Switching capacity is how much total traffic the whole switch can shuffle at once, so 16 ports sharing a 32Gbps figure means they can all talk at full tilt without waiting. Jumbo frames packet data in larger chunks (up to 9K, versus the usual 1500 bytes) so large local transfers reduce overhead. Helpful for a NAS-heavy household, invisible if you mostly browse the web.
Power draw, heat, and fanless design
Maximum power tells you what the switch pulls from the wall, and lower numbers mean less heat and a smaller running cost. The NETGEAR GS316v3 sits at 8.1 watts; the TP-Link TL-SG1016 at 13.3 watts. Fanless means no moving parts to fail and no hum in a bedroom or office. The trade-off is that you must leave air around the metal case rather than stacking gear on top.
PoE, QoS, and VLANs
PoE delivers power and data together, so devices like cameras need no separate outlet. QoS prioritizes latency-sensitive traffic so a call stays clean while files transfer. VLANs split one physical switch into separate networks for better security and traffic segmentation. The NETGEAR GS316PP delivers up to 30W per PoE+ port from a 183W shared budget; the TP-Link TL-SG1016DE is where you get VLAN and trunking support on this list.
